Description

FIG. 1 is a perspective view of a vehicle-wheel front face according to my new design;

FIG. 2 is an enlarged front elevational view thereof;

FIG. 3 is an enlarged side view taken from the left side of FIG. 2, it being understood that the opposite side is a mirror image thereof; and,

FIG. 4 is a front elevational view of a second embodiment of my new design, with the only difference being a reversed curvature of the wheel spokes.

Portions of the wheel depicted in broken line are for illustrative purposes only, and form no part of the claimed design.
